What is 1155 vs 721 features?
ERC1155 and ERC721 are both token standards on the Ethereum blockchain, but they differ in their features and functionalities. ERC1155 is a multi-fungible token standard, meaning it allows for the creation of tokens that can represent multiple types of assets. On the other hand, ERC721 is a non-fungible token (NFT) standard that represents unique and indivisible assets. Each ERC721 token is distinct and cannot be divided.
ERC1155 tokens provide greater flexibility compared to ERC721. With ERC1155, developers can create a single contract that manages multiple types of assets, reducing the complexity and cost of deployment. Additionally, ERC1155 tokens support batch transfers, allowing for efficient management of multiple tokens in a single transaction. This feature makes ERC1155 ideal for gaming platforms and applications with large-scale token economies.
In contrast, ERC721 tokens excel in representing unique assets. Each ERC721 token has a distinct value and can be bought, sold, or traded independently. This uniqueness makes ERC721 tokens suitable for applications such as collectibles, digital art, and tokenized real estate, where each asset holds its own value and rarity.

Examples of 1155 vs 721 features
To better understand the practical applications of ERC1155 and ERC721, let’s explore some real-world examples.
One example of the ERC1155 token standard in action is the gaming industry. Gaming platforms often require the management of various in-game assets, such as weapons, characters, and virtual items. With ERC1155, developers can create a single smart contract that handles the different types of assets within the game. This simplifies the development process and allows for efficient trading and ownership of in-game items. Additionally, batch transfers enable players to exchange multiple assets in a single transaction, enhancing the overall user experience.
On the other hand, let’s consider the use case of ERC721 tokens in the world of digital art. Artists and creators can tokenize their unique pieces of art using the ERC721 standard. Each artwork becomes a distinct NFT, carrying its own value and ownership history. This not only ensures the authenticity and provenance of the artwork but also enables artists to monetize their creations in the form of limited editions or one-of-a-kind pieces. Collectors can easily buy, sell, and trade these digital art pieces on platforms specializing in NFT marketplaces.

Why use ERC-721?
There are several reasons to choose ERC721 tokens for your project. Firstly, ERC721 tokens provide a unique identity to each asset, making them ideal for applications where rarity, uniqueness, and ownership are crucial, such as digital collectibles, virtual real estate, or rare items in games. Additionally, ERC721 tokens are widely supported by wallets, exchanges, and marketplaces, providing a robust ecosystem for buying, selling, and trading these assets. The popularity and standardization of ERC721 also offer interoperability and compatibility across different applications and platforms.
Why use ERC-1155?
On the other hand, ERC1155 tokens offer significant advantages in scenarios where versatility and efficiency are prioritized. By combining multiple asset types within a single contract, developers can reduce gas costs and streamline the management of assets. This makes ERC1155 tokens particularly suitable for gaming platforms, where users can own and trade various in-game items seamlessly. The batch transfer feature of ERC1155 further enhances the user experience by allowing simultaneous transfers of multiple assets, reducing transaction fees and time.
